I have xprv key from mycelium wallet exported. I am trying to recreate my 12 word seed. Is this possible?
Currently, Ethereum account doesn't have the "export account keys" option, just "archive" and "Reload account",
where'd you got that xprv key?

Normally, that xprv can only be exported when you click on the Bitcoin HD account -> menu -> Export account keys.
And that's the "BIP32 Root key" for that Bitcoin account's addresses that starts with '1'.

If you did exactly that ^ , then that backup if for your Bitcoin account with legacy addresses,
not for Ethereum, Bitcoin Native SegWit nor Bitcoin P2SH-SegWit.
You need Mycelium's "Master Seed" (12-word phrase) to restore the wallet completely.

Thanks for replying. I have had ETH wallet added as well in mycelium and I need one ETH address PK as well.
Unfortunately, without the 12 word seed mnemonic, you will be unable to restore your ETH account (and the ETH private keys) that were generated by your Mycelium wallet.

The xprv that you have is BTC specific... it's derived from the seed (that would be restored from your 12 word seed mnemonic)... but you cannot go from xprv -> seed... only seed -> xprv.

I have xprv key from mycelium wallet exported. I am trying to recreate my 12 word seed. Is this possible?

No, You can't get the 12 word seed from your PK.

If not, is it possible to import this somehow in mycelium? Why did they make this thing so hard?

You can't import a private key, but you can sweep it (move the funds from the address associated with that PR to one of your addresses).

Go to the menu > Cold storage, and then Clipboard (if you have it copied) or QR if you have it printed.
